A novel downlink semi-persistent packet scheduling scheme for VoLTE traffic over heterogeneous wireless networks
Long-term evolution (LTE) is becoming the first choice of mobile network operators (MNOs) when constructing a wireless network infrastructure because of its high data rate, high throughput, and low latency.
